ZEER is a zero-energy food storage system designed to reduce household food waste by making food care part of a daily routine. It is 3D-printed in porous stoneware clay and cools through natural evaporation, requiring no electricity. A removable salt tray regulates humidity, while a mesh rack keeps produce visible and accessible. Inspired by traditional clay coolers and reimagined for modern kitchens, ZEER encourages a slower, more intentional relationship with food. By turning storage into a hands-on ritual, it helps people reconnect with what they have and make more conscious, sustainable choices in the kitchen each day.
